Ragi Panki

VIEWS 3197

Energy (kcal) - 132

Protein (g) - 3

Carbohydrate (g) - 22

Fat (g) - 3

Khyati's Health-O-Meter Says:

This recipe is of a small ragi panki but it provides a good amount of calcium. Ragi or nachni is a nutritious weight loss food and healthy food for diabetics as it regulates blood sugar levels. It is also high in fiber so it is easily digestible. 

INGREDIENTS:
  • Nachni/ragi sieved - 20gm 
  • Wheat flour - 10gm 
  • Low-fat yoghurt - 10g 
  • Green chilli minced -  ½ tsp 
  • Ginger minced -  ½ tsp 
  • Cumin seeds - ½ tsp 
  • Oil -  ½ tsp 
  • Banana leaf - 6-inch pieces
DIRECTIONS:
Step 1 Mix the two flours in the bowl, then stir in the yoghurt and water. Add the chilli, ginger and roasted cumin and mix. Adjust the consistency by adding more water.  Step 2 Lightly grease the banana leaf pieces. Heat a non-stick tawa, and then spray on a little oil.  Step 3 Pour some batter on to a banana leaf (oily side down) and cook. Once the bottom leaf shows little brown specks on it, flip the panki and cook the other side.  Step 4 You can make half-moon shaped panki by putting the batter on one side of the leaf and fulding the other side over. Make the other pankis in the same way and serve in the leaves.
